When making a type, it’s typically needed to incorporate a drop-down checklist that permits the consumer to pick from a predefined set of choices. There are a number of other ways so as to add decisions to a drop-down checklist, however one of the best ways will fluctuate relying on the particular wants of the shape.
One widespread method is to manually add every option to the checklist. This may be accomplished by utilizing the HTML tag. For instance, the next code would create a drop-down checklist with three decisions:
Selection 1 Selection 2 Selection 3
One other method is to make use of a knowledge supply to populate the drop-down checklist. This may be accomplished by utilizing the HTML tag. The tag defines a listing of choices that can be utilized to populate a drop-down checklist. For instance, the next code would create a drop-down checklist that’s populated with the values from the “decisions” knowledge supply:
Selection 1 Selection 2 Selection 3
One of the best ways so as to add decisions to a drop-down checklist will fluctuate relying on the particular wants of the shape. Nevertheless, the 2 approaches described above are a superb place to begin.
1. Manually
Manually including decisions to a drop-down checklist is essentially the most easy method. This may be accomplished by utilizing the HTML tag. For instance, the next code would create a drop-down checklist with three decisions:
Selection 1 Selection 2 Selection 3
Manually including decisions to a drop-down checklist is an effective possibility when there are only some decisions and the alternatives usually are not prone to change. Nevertheless, if there are numerous decisions or the alternatives are prone to change, it’s higher to make use of a knowledge supply to populate the drop-down checklist.
Listed below are among the advantages of manually including decisions to a drop-down checklist:
- It’s easy and simple to do.
- It doesn’t require any extra code or libraries.
- It’s a good possibility when there are only some decisions.
Listed below are among the drawbacks of manually including decisions to a drop-down checklist:
- It may be time-consuming if there are numerous decisions.
- It isn’t a superb possibility if the alternatives are prone to change.
Total, manually including decisions to a drop-down checklist is an effective possibility when there are only some decisions and the alternatives usually are not prone to change. Nevertheless, if there are numerous decisions or the alternatives are prone to change, it’s higher to make use of a knowledge supply to populate the drop-down checklist.
2. Knowledge supply
A knowledge supply is a group of information that can be utilized to populate a drop-down checklist. Knowledge sources will be both static or dynamic. Static knowledge sources don’t change, whereas dynamic knowledge sources can change over time.
There are a lot of several types of knowledge sources that can be utilized to populate a drop-down checklist. Some widespread examples embrace:
- Database tables
- XML recordsdata
- JSON recordsdata
- Arrays
One of the best ways so as to add decisions to a drop-down checklist will fluctuate relying on the particular knowledge supply that’s getting used. Nevertheless, there are some common steps that may be adopted:
- Create a knowledge supply.
- Join the information supply to the drop-down checklist.
- Add decisions to the drop-down checklist.
Utilizing a knowledge supply to populate a drop-down checklist has a number of advantages. First, it may possibly save effort and time. Second, it may possibly assist to make sure that the alternatives within the drop-down checklist are correct and up-to-date. Third, it may possibly make it simple to alter the alternatives within the drop-down checklist.
Right here is an instance of find out how to use a knowledge supply to populate a drop-down checklist:
Selection 1 Selection 2 Selection 3
On this instance, the information supply is an array of strings. The JavaScript code loops by means of the array and creates an possibility component for every string. The choice components are then added to the drop-down checklist.
Utilizing a knowledge supply to populate a drop-down checklist is a robust approach that may save effort and time. It may possibly additionally assist to make sure that the alternatives within the drop-down checklist are correct and up-to-date.
3. HTML
HTML (Hypertext Markup Language) is the code that’s used to create net pages. It’s a markup language, which implies that it makes use of tags to outline the construction and content material of an internet web page. HTML can be utilized to create drop-down lists, that are a kind of type component that permits customers to pick one possibility from a listing of decisions.
-
Creating Drop-Down Lists
To create a drop-down checklist in HTML, you employ the tag. The tag is adopted by quite a few tags, every of which represents one of many decisions within the checklist. For instance, the next code creates a drop-down checklist with three decisions:
Selection 1 Selection 2 Selection 3
-
Styling Drop-Down Lists
You should use CSS to model drop-down lists. For instance, you’ll be able to change the font, measurement, and colour of the textual content within the drop-down checklist. You can even change the background colour of the drop-down checklist and the colour of the border across the drop-down checklist.
-
Utilizing Drop-Down Lists
Drop-down lists are used to gather knowledge from customers. For instance, a drop-down checklist can be utilized to gather a consumer’s title, electronic mail deal with, or cellphone quantity. Drop-down lists will also be used to gather extra advanced knowledge, akin to a consumer’s preferences or pursuits.
-
Advantages of Utilizing Drop-Down Lists
Drop-down lists have a number of advantages, together with:
- They’re simple to make use of.
- They can be utilized to gather quite a lot of knowledge.
- They are often styled to match the feel and appear of your web site.
HTML is a robust software that can be utilized to create quite a lot of net pages, together with types with drop-down lists. Drop-down lists are a priceless software for gathering knowledge from customers.
4. JavaScript
JavaScript is a robust programming language that can be utilized so as to add decisions to types drop down. It’s a versatile language that can be utilized to create all kinds of dynamic and interactive net pages. In the case of including decisions to types drop down, JavaScript can be utilized to:
- Create new decisions
- Take away decisions
- Replace the textual content of decisions
- Disable or allow decisions
- Choose decisions
JavaScript can be utilized so as to add decisions to types drop down in quite a few methods. One widespread method is to make use of the `appendChild()` technique. This technique provides a brand new baby node to the top of the mother or father node. Within the case of a drop-down checklist, the mother or father node is the component and the kid node is the component. The next code exhibits find out how to add a brand new option to a drop-down checklist utilizing the `appendChild()` technique:
javascriptvar choose = doc.getElementById(“my-select”);var possibility = doc.createElement(“possibility”);possibility.worth = “new-choice”;possibility.innerHTML = “New Selection”;choose.appendChild(possibility);
One other method to including decisions to types drop down is to make use of the `insertBefore()` technique. This technique inserts a brand new baby node earlier than the required reference node. Within the case of a drop-down checklist, the reference node is the prevailing component and the brand new baby node is the brand new component. The next code exhibits find out how to add a brand new option to a drop-down checklist utilizing the `insertBefore()` technique:
javascriptvar choose = doc.getElementById(“my-select”);var possibility = doc.createElement(“possibility”);possibility.worth = “new-choice”;possibility.innerHTML = “New Selection”;choose.insertBefore(possibility, choose.firstChild);
JavaScript is a robust software that can be utilized so as to add decisions to types drop down. It’s a versatile language that can be utilized to create all kinds of dynamic and interactive net pages.
FAQs on Finest Technique to Add Selections to Types Drop Down
This part addresses steadily requested questions and misconceptions relating to one of the best ways so as to add decisions to types drop down.
Query 1: What’s one of the best ways so as to add decisions to a types drop down?
Reply: One of the best ways so as to add decisions to a types drop down is dependent upon the particular wants of the shape. Nevertheless, widespread strategies embrace manually including every alternative utilizing the HTML tag or utilizing a knowledge supply to populate the drop-down checklist utilizing the HTML tag.
Query 2: How can I add decisions to a types drop down utilizing HTML?
Reply: So as to add decisions to a types drop down utilizing HTML, you should use the and tags. The tag creates the drop-down checklist, and the tags create the choices within the checklist. For instance, the next code creates a drop-down checklist with three decisions:
<choose><possibility worth="choice1">Selection 1</possibility><possibility worth="choice2">Selection 2</possibility><possibility worth="choice3">Selection 3</possibility></choose>
Query 3: How can I add decisions to a types drop down utilizing JavaScript?
Reply: So as to add decisions to a types drop down utilizing JavaScript, you should use the `appendChild()` or `insertBefore()` strategies. The `appendChild()` technique provides a brand new baby node to the top of the mother or father node, whereas the `insertBefore()` technique inserts a brand new baby node earlier than the required reference node. For instance, the next code provides a brand new option to a drop-down checklist utilizing the `appendChild()` technique:
var choose = doc.getElementById("my-select");var possibility = doc.createElement("possibility");possibility.worth = "new-choice";possibility.innerHTML = "New Selection";choose.appendChild(possibility);
Query 4: What are the advantages of utilizing a knowledge supply to populate a types drop down?
Reply: Utilizing a knowledge supply to populate a types drop down has a number of advantages. First, it may possibly save effort and time. Second, it may possibly assist to make sure that the alternatives within the drop-down checklist are correct and up-to-date. Third, it may possibly make it simple to alter the alternatives within the drop-down checklist.
Query 5: What are some widespread knowledge sources that can be utilized to populate a types drop down?
Reply: Frequent knowledge sources that can be utilized to populate a types drop down embrace database tables, XML recordsdata, JSON recordsdata, and arrays.
Query 6: How can I model a types drop down utilizing CSS?
Reply: You may model a types drop down utilizing CSS by altering the font, measurement, and colour of the textual content within the drop-down checklist. You can even change the background colour of the drop-down checklist and the colour of the border across the drop-down checklist.
Abstract of key takeaways or ultimate thought: Understanding the totally different strategies for including decisions to types drop down allows environment friendly type creation. Whether or not utilizing HTML, JavaScript, or knowledge sources, selecting the suitable approach based mostly on mission necessities optimizes consumer expertise and knowledge accuracy.
Transition to the subsequent article part: This concludes our exploration of greatest practices for including decisions to types drop down. Let’s now delve into superior customization choices to additional improve the performance and aesthetics of your types.
Tricks to Improve Types Drop Down Performance
Incorporating efficient decisions into types drop down menus is essential for seamless consumer expertise and correct knowledge assortment. Listed below are some priceless tricks to information you:
Tip 1: Make the most of Knowledge Sources for Dynamic Inhabitants
Leverage knowledge sources akin to databases or spreadsheets to populate drop-down lists. This streamlines the method, ensures knowledge accuracy, and facilitates easy updates.Tip 2: Prioritize Consumer-Friendliness
Design drop-down menus with clear and concise choices. Prepare them logically to reinforce usability and forestall confusion. Think about implementing search performance for intensive lists.Tip 3: Optimize for Cell Responsiveness
Guarantee your drop-down menus operate seamlessly on varied gadgets, together with smartphones and tablets. Responsive design strategies assure optimum consumer expertise throughout platforms.Tip 4: Make use of Styling for Visible Enchantment
Customise the looks of drop-down menus utilizing CSS to match your web site’s aesthetics. Modify font, measurement, and colours to reinforce visible enchantment and readability.Tip 5: Make the most of Customized Attributes for Prolonged Performance
Add customized attributes to tags to supply extra data or performance. For example, use the “disabled” attribute to disable particular choices or the “chosen” attribute to pre-select default decisions.Tip 6: Think about Accessibility Options
Make your types accessible to customers with disabilities by incorporating ARIA attributes. These attributes present display screen readers with important data, making certain equal entry to type performance.Tip 7: Leverage JavaScript for Superior Management
Make the most of JavaScript to reinforce drop-down menus with superior options akin to dynamic inhabitants, filtering, or customized validation. This provides flexibility and interactivity to your types.Tip 8: Take a look at and Iterate for Optimum Efficiency
Rigorously check your drop-down menus throughout totally different browsers and gadgets to make sure constant performance. Consumer suggestions and analytics can present priceless insights for ongoing enhancements.
By implementing the following tips, you’ll be able to create user-friendly, environment friendly, and visually interesting types drop down menus that improve the general consumer expertise and knowledge assortment course of.
Conclusion: Optimizing types drop down menus is a vital side of type design. By adhering to those greatest practices, you’ll be able to elevate the performance, accessibility, and aesthetics of your types, leading to improved consumer satisfaction and knowledge accuracy.
Conclusion
Enhancing the performance and aesthetics of types drop down menus is essential for seamless consumer expertise and correct knowledge assortment. This text has explored varied strategies so as to add decisions to drop-down lists, emphasizing the advantages of leveraging knowledge sources, prioritizing user-friendliness, and using styling for visible enchantment.
By implementing the ideas outlined on this article, builders can create user-friendly, environment friendly, and visually interesting types that elevate the general consumer expertise and knowledge assortment course of. Embracing greatest practices in types drop down design contributes to the success and effectiveness of any web-based type.